Hyundai sets 2028 U.S. robot factory for Atlas
At Hyundai Motor's August 26 CEO Investor Day, the company said U.S. robot production will begin in 2028 with 30,000 units of annual capacity for Spot, Stretch and Atlas, and that it aims to deploy Atlas at Hyundai Motor Group Metaplant America from 2028. CEO Jose Munoz called it the world's first large-scale commercial robot manufacturing facility and said an initial committed volume of 25,000 units is already confirmed, with the production site to be announced by year-end. The Robot Metaplant Application Center opened in the United States in June and is slated to expand ten-fold by the end of 2026.
